As Independence Day approaches, many people in the Washington D.C. area are looking for exciting ways to celebrate. While the National Mall is famous for its fireworks and celebrations, it's not the only place to enjoy the holiday. With America 250 events taking place this year, local residents and visitors are encouraged to explore alternative celebrations that offer unique experiences and vibrant community participation.

Why Celebrate Beyond the National Mall?

The National Mall undoubtedly hosts some of the most spectacular fireworks displays in the country, but it can also be overwhelming. Crowds, traffic, and road closures can dampen the festive spirit. This year, as we celebrate America's 250th anniversary, numerous neighborhoods and parks throughout the D.C. area are hosting their own events, providing a more relaxed atmosphere without sacrificing the fun.

Local Events Making Waves

Here are some standout celebrations that capture the essence of Independence Day beyond the National Mall:

  • Alexandria's 4th of July Celebration: Enjoy a day filled with family-friendly activities, a parade, and a spectacular fireworks show over the waterfront, making it a local favorite.
  • Arlington’s Fireworks: Catch breathtaking views of the fireworks from the Arlington Memorial Bridge, where large crowds gather for a stunning display against the D.C. skyline.
  • Silver Spring's Annual 4th Fest: This festive event includes live music, food vendors, and a fun-filled parade leading up to the fireworks, ensuring there's something for everyone.

Planning Tips for a Memorable Celebration

To make the most of your Independence Day experience, consider these planning tips:

  • Arrive Early: Popular spots can fill up quickly, so plan to arrive well in advance to secure a good viewing spot.
  • Public Transportation: Consider using Metro or public buses to avoid the hassle of parking and traffic jams.
  • Pack a Picnic: Many local events allow picnicking. Bring along your favorite snacks and drinks to enjoy the day with family and friends.
  • Stay Hydrated: The summer heat can be intense, so ensure you have plenty of water on hand to keep everyone hydrated.

Fireworks Shows You Can't Miss

Fireworks are a highlight of the 4th of July, and several locations in the D.C. area offer stunning displays:

Top Fireworks Locations

  • Georgetown Waterfront Park: This picturesque setting offers a fantastic view of the fireworks, perfect for a romantic evening or a family outing.
  • National Harbor: Known for its vibrant atmosphere, National Harbor provides a fun-filled day of activities followed by a beautiful fireworks show over the Potomac River.
  • Brookland’s Fireworks Display: A community-focused celebration with fireworks, food trucks, and live music, this event is perfect for families looking for a laid-back experience.
